On the evening of February 6, 2014, CCMF hosted its annual member appreciation dinner as part of the LCC City Manager’s meeting. The event took place aboard the Majestic, and despite heavy rain, a great time was had by all.

As the boat cruised the Long Beach coastline, President Wade McKinney presented three awards for outstanding service to the city management profession.

The first went to Steve Gedestad of CCMF Corporate Sponsor Keenan. Steve has been a tremendous resource to our membership and recently wrote up an article on preparing for health care reform. We value his contributions to the Foundation greatly.

The second award went to Jeff Kolin of Beverly Hills. Jeff is a board member of CCMF, and can always be counted on to go above and beyond to make things happen for the Foundation and its members.

Traditionally, CCMF only gives out two awards, but this year the board felt it appropriate to add one to the list. A third award for outstanding service to the city management profession was given to Rita Geldert. Rita recently resigned her position as Executive Director of CCMF due to health concerns. We are so very thankful for all of her work over the years and give her this award along with our humble thanks and best wishes.
